Virtual Midi Cable มันเป็น Driver สำหรับ Midi Port เปล่า ๆ ครับ
มันไม่มีเสียงออกมา ต้องใช้ Software ตัวอื่นมาช่วยให้เกิดเสียงอีกทีครับ
ตัวอย่างการเล่น Midi ทั่วไป
MidiPlayer -> Midi Out Port-> Soundcard MIDI , SoundModule MIDI -> Speaker อันนี้ใช้เสียง MIDI จาก SoundCard เอง
ตัวอย่างเล่นผ่าน SoftSynth
MidiPlayer -> Midi Out SoftSynth -> SoundCard Audio -> Speaker อันนี้ใช้เสียง MIDI จาก SoftSynth แต่มี Driver มาให้
ตัวอย่างเล่นผ่าน Midi Cable
MidiPlayer -> Midi Out Cable -> SoftSynth ->SoundCard Audio -> Speaker อันนี้ใช้เสียงจาก SoftSynth แต่ใช้ Driver ตัวอื่น ๆ เช่น Maple ,LoopBe,Sonic Foundry Router เป็นต้น
โดยที่ SoftSynth จะใช้ Sound Data ของตัวเองเช่น VSC แต่บางตัวจะใช้ SoundFont เช่น SynthFont,VSample
หรือ Xtreme
คราวนี้มาดูการใช้งานของ Xtreme กันครับ
ใน Xtreme ก็จะมี SoundFont Engine เหมือนกันครับ การใช้งานดังนี้
1.ใช้ Engine อันเดียว กรณีนี้ต้องเลือก MidiOut Port1 ให้เป็น Midi Cable เท่านั้น แล้วช่อง Device Type ต้องเป็น MidiOut 1
2.กรณีใช้ 2 Engine ต้องเลือก MidiOut Port 1 และ MidiOut Port 2 ให้เป็น Midi Cable แต่ให้เลือกเป็นคนละ Port กัน แล้วช่อง Device Type ให้เลือก Midi Out 1+2 เมื่อเล่นเพลงทั่วไปจะใช้ Engine 1 ถ้าเล่นแบบ Crossfade จะใช้ Engine 1 กับ Engine 2 สลับกัน
การเปลี่ยน MidiPort ต้อง Stop และ Start SoundFont Engine ขึ้นมาใหม่ทุกครั้งครับครับ
ปล. จะใช้ Memory เป็น 2 เท่าสำหรับการใช้งานแบบ 2 Engine